Abstract

Official abstract text for this publication.

The present invention is a laminate film comprising a plastic film, and an inorganic layer and an organic layer containing a 1,3,5-triazine derivative laid on at least one surface of the plastic film, wherein the 1,3,5-triazine derivative has a sulfur-containing group as a substituent on at least one of 2, 4 and 6 positions.

The invention claimed is: 1. A laminate film comprising a plastic film, and an inorganic layer and an organic layer containing a 1,3,5-triazine derivative laid on at least one surface of the plastic film, wherein the inorganic layer consists of a compound selected from metal oxide, metal nitride, metal fluoride, metal sulfide, and combinations thereof, the organic layer has a thickness of 300 nm or less, and the 1,3,5-triazine derivative is at least one compound selected from formula (1) to (3) wherein R 1 -R 7 in formula (1) to (3) are the same or different and each is selected from the group consisting of H, CH 3 , C 2 H 5 , C 4 H 9 , C 6 H 13 , C 8 H 17 , C 10 H 21 , C 12 H 25 , C 18 H 37 , C 20 H 41 , C 22 H 45 , C 24 H 49 , CF 3 C 6 H 4 , C 4 F 9 C 5 H 4 , C 6 F 13 C 5 H 4 , C 8 F 17 C 6 H 4 , C 10 F 21 C 6 H 4 , C 6 F 11 C 6 H 4 , C 9 F 17 CH 2 , C 10 F 21 CH 2 , C 4 F 9 CH 2 , C 6 F 13 CH 2 CH 2 , C 8 F 17 CH 2 CH 2 , C 10 F 21 CH 2 CH 2 , CH 2 ═CHCH 2 , CH 2 ═CH(CH 2 ) 8 , CH 2 ═CH(CH 2 ) 9 , C 8 H 17 CH 2 ═C 8 H 16 , C 6 H 11 , C 6 H 5 CH 2 , C 6 H 5 CH 2 CH 2 , CH 2 ═CH(CH 2 ) 4 COOCH 2 CH 2 , CH 2 ═CH(CH 2 ) 8 COOCH 2 CH 2 , CH 2 ═CH(CH 2 ) 9 COOCH 2 CH 2 , C 4 F 9 CH 2 ═CHCH 2 , C 6 F 13 CH 2 ═CHCH 2 , C 8 F 17 CH 2 ═CHCH 2 , C 10 F 21 CH 2 ═CHCH 2 , C 4 F 9 CH 2 CH(OH)CH 2 , C 6 F 13 CH 2 CH(OH)CH 2 , C 8 F 17 CH 2 CH(OH)CH 2 , C 10 F 21 CH 2 CH(OH)CH 2 , CH 2 ═CH(CH 2 ) 4 COO(CH 2 CH 2 ) 2 , CH 2 ═CH(CH 2 ) 8 COO(CH 2 CH 2 ) 2 , CH 2 ═CH(CH 2 ) 9 COO(CH 2 CH 2 ) 2 , C 4 F 9 COOCH 2 CH 2 , C 6 F 13 COOCH 2 CH 2 , C 8 F 17 COOCH 2 CH 2 , and C 10 F 21 COOCH 2 CH 2 . 2. The laminate film according to claim 1 , wherein the inorganic layer is laid on at least one surface of the plastic film, and the organic layer is laid on a surface of the inorganic layer. 3. The laminate film according to claim 2 , wherein the 1,3,5-triazine derivative is triazine trithiol or triazine dithiol. 4. The laminate film according to claim 2 , wherein the 1,3,5-triazine derivative is triazine trithiol. 5. The laminate film according to claim 1 , wherein the 1,3,5-triazine derivative is triazine trithiol or triazine dithiol. 6. The laminate film according to claim 1 , wherein the 1,3,5-triazine derivative is triazine trithiol. 7. A laminate film comprising a plastic film, an inorganic layer laid on at least one surface of the plastic film, and an organic layer containing a 1,3,5-triazine derivative laid on a surface of the inorganic layer, wherein the inorganic layer and the organic layer are vapor-deposited by a vacuum vapor deposition method, the inorganic layer consists of a compound selected from metal oxide, metal nitride, metal fluoride, metal sulfide, and combinations thereof, the organic layer has a thickness of 300 nm or less, and the 1,3,5-triazine derivative is triazine dithiol. 8. A laminate film comprising a plastic film, an inorganic layer laid on at least one surface of the plastic film, and an organic layer containing a 1,3,5-triazine derivative laid on a surface of the inorganic layer, wherein the inorganic layer and the organic layer are vapor-deposited by a vacuum vapor deposition method, the inorganic layer consists of a compound selected from metal oxide, metal nitride, metal fluoride, metal sulfide, and combinations thereof, the organic layer has a thickness of 300 nm or less, and the 1,3,5-triazine derivative is triazine trithiol.
